Common Uses of WAD Installation:
- Playing out-of-region games: Installing a Japanese-exclusive Virtual Console game on a US Wii.
- Reviving dead channels: Reinstalling the Internet Channel or the now-defunct Wii Shop Channel.
- Installing custom “forwarder” channels: WADs that act as shortcuts to launch homebrew apps (like USB Loader GX) directly from the Wii Menu.
- Brick protection: Installing BootMii as a WAD (or as an IOS) to back up and restore your Wii’s NAND.
